On Wed, May 07, 2003 at 12:19:02PM -0400, Tom Lane wrote: > > The server should always ship floats in "standard" representation. > AFAIK the only way to use localized numeric representations is to > write to_char() and to_number() calls (or use the money datatype). > If you can show us a case where plain float display does the other, > it's a bug. I personally can't show you anything except a bug report from my user, but I'll encourage him to post it here. He complains that libpqxx can't read the fraction part of a floating-point number, which boils down to a sscanf(GetValue(c,x,y), "%f", &f) always returning f as an integral value. Of course it's also possible that there's a bug in his display code or that I'm missing something very, very important. Time to add some FP test cases... Jeroen
